Navigating the Legal Maze: Accuracy, Compliance, and Peace of Mind

Compliance isn't just a box to tick; it's the armor that protects your business from unforeseen legal battles. Generic online templates are a gamble—they might not be up-to-date with the latest laws or tailored to your state's regulations. It's like sailing in stormy seas without a compass; you might make it, but it's risky. A flesh-and-blood lawyer will not only ensure every legal “i” is dotted and “t” is crossed but that you’ve considered the implications of each of your choices, thoroughly - because the reality is, what you don’t know that you don’t know is what will hurt you. August is Make-A-Will Month, and the urgency is real. Trust & Will's 2026 Estate Planning Report, a nationally representative survey of 5,000 U.S. adults fielded in early 2026, found that only 26% of adults currently have a will, down from 31% the year before, and 56% have no estate planning documents at all. The nudge matters. But a will and a real plan are not the same thing, and most families don't find that out until the moment it is too late to fix it.  Here is what your family actually needs.
